The Valuation Office Agency (VOA) is the public sector’s property valuation expert and adviser, with a vision to be a world-leading provider of public sector valuations. Our work is vital to collecting over £60 billion in revenue, which benefits communities and citizens across England and Wales.

Caseworker - National Triage and Allocation Team – Role Overview
The VOA is seeking enthusiastic and driven individuals to join the National Triage and Allocation Team (NTAT), part of the Chief Operating Officer Group.
As an NTAT Caseworker, you will analyze complex information and make accurate decisions. Responsibilities include triaging Challenge cases for lawfulness and completeness, reviewing evidence on Check cases, and supporting the delivery of volume and timeliness targets to improve the customer Check, Challenge, and Appeal (CCA) process.
Our caseworkers leverage technology to achieve efficient results. The successful candidate will take initiative, suggest improvements, develop networks, and share feedback constructively.
